A piece is a section or a chunk of some larger thing, like a piece of cake or a piece of a broken lamp.
A piece is a part of something that can be or has been separated from it. The man cut a piece of meat and a piece of cake for dinner. I own a piece of land in the country. A piece is one example of a class or set of things. He put a piece of wood on the fire. Can I have a piece of paper to write on? A piece is something that is made by an artist.
